When you want to record video on your screen but don't want to install a second software, Windows 10 can meet your needs with its Game Bar function. Let TipsMake.com learn the method of video screen recording, which will not need other software.
The Game Bar function of Windows 10 only helps to record the screen of an enabled software. Therefore, to use this function, you need to open a certain software.
After turning on the software to turn the screen on, you use the Windows G key combination .
The system will ask if you want to open the Game Bar or not, click Yes, this is a game to enable this function.
You will see the Game Bar tray appears on the screen (if you click to open to other software, this Game Bar will temporarily disappear, Windows G again for it to appear).
Click the round button of the Record from now icon to start performing video recording.
Or you can also use the Windows Alt R key combination to start recording.
When recording, there will be a smaller Game Bar tray that shows you how long you've been recording. When you want to stop recording you can click the square Stop icon on this Game Bar.
Microphone icon next to you can record your voice during recording.
The video after recording will be saved directly to the device. To open the folder containing the video, go to This PC.
Continue to open the Videos folder of This PC .
Open the Captures folder in Videos .
The video you need will be stored in this.
